Output f8faee1cb21cfc6bc883f473586cff02ab4b81e471926a96f953b13d5143dcc9:1

value
983908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08e8f5e5a263caf1a0f66bd74d9e16551aee4cb2 OP_EQUAL
address
32W8QTeCBFTzNww8ta5R7wdQt5omygLcCd
transaction
f8faee1cb21cfc6bc883f473586cff02ab4b81e471926a96f953b13d5143dcc9
confirmations
361848
spent
true